Signs You Need Ventilation Work in Al Qusais

Condensation on windows or bathroom ceilings that does not clear after an hour is a common sign of trapped moisture in older Al Qusais buildings. Mold spots near extractor grilles or a kitchen that smells of last night’s dinner the next morning point to weak or blocked extraction.

Some units in this area were fitted with undersized fans when the building went up. A technician can measure current airflow in cubic feet per minute (CFM) and compare it against the room size to confirm whether the existing setup is simply too small.

Types of Ventilation Systems We Install

Kitchen and bathroom extractor fans handle point-source moisture and odor removal and are the most common request in apartments. Whole-house mechanical ventilation with heat recovery suits villas where owners want continuous fresh air without losing cooled air through open windows.

For commercial units and shared building corridors, we fit ducted exhaust systems tied into the property’s central ventilation shaft. Each system is chosen after checking the existing ductwork, ceiling void depth, and how the space is actually used.

What Affects the Price in Dubai

Cost depends on the number of extraction points, the length of ducting required, and whether new holes need to be cut through concrete or block walls. A single bathroom fan replacement is a smaller job than a full villa fresh air retrofit with multiple duct runs.

Access also matters. A ground-floor villa with an accessible roof space is quicker to wire and duct than a mid-floor apartment where ducting has to route through a shared ceiling void. We confirm the final figure in the written quote after the site visit, so there is no ambiguity.

Our Installation Process

We start by measuring the room and calculating the required airflow rate, then select a fan or unit rated for that load. Ducting is routed with the shortest, straightest path possible to keep the system quiet and efficient.

Once the unit is fixed and ducted, we seal every joint to stop leaks and wrap exposed sections in insulation to reduce condensation risk. Before we leave, we run the fan, measure output at the grille, and check noise levels are within a comfortable range for the room.

Frequently Asked Questions

How long does a ventilation installation take in an Al Qusais apartment?+

A single bathroom or kitchen fan replacement usually takes 2 to 4 hours. A multi-point system with new ducting can take a full day, depending on ceiling access and duct length.

Do I need a permit to install ventilation in my unit?+

Work inside your own apartment or villa generally does not need a separate permit, but any modification affecting shared building shafts may need building management approval. We can confirm this during the site visit.

Can you install ventilation without cutting into the ceiling?+

Surface-mounted ducting is possible where a false ceiling is not available, though it is more visible. Most Al Qusais apartments have enough ceiling void for concealed ducting, which we confirm before quoting.

Will a new ventilation system reduce my AC running costs?+

A properly sized and sealed system reduces the amount of cooled air escaping through gaps and improves how efficiently your AC removes humidity, which can lower running time. It will not replace AC maintenance, but it works alongside it.

How noisy are the fans you install?+

We select units rated in sones for the specific room, so a bathroom fan runs quietly enough for regular use. We test noise levels on-site before considering the job complete.

Do you service the ventilation system after installation?+

Yes. We recommend a check every 12 months to clean fan blades and inspect ducting for dust build-up, which is common in Dubai given the outdoor sand and dust levels.
